United Rentals Market Cap
United Rentals has a market cap or net worth of $50.71 billion as of December 5, 2025. Its market cap has decreased by -7.23% in one year.

Since December 1, 1998, United Rentals's market cap has increased from $1.73B to $50.71B, an increase of 2,835.65%. That is a compound annual growth rate of 13.32%.

Market Capitalization
Market capitalization, also called net worth, is the total value of all of a company's outstanding shares. It is calculated by multiplying the stock price by the number of shares outstanding.
Formula: Market Cap = Stock Price * Shares Outstanding
